The Bloomington Police Department released a statement Thursday, just days before the one year anniversary of the disappearance of Indiana University student Lauren Spierer.

Police said the investigation is still “very active” and several “credible” tips come in on a weekly basis. They stated the tips include information that has obvious relevance or correlation to information already known to investigators.

The family of missing Indiana University student Lauren Spierer released a photograph of a ring similar to one Spierer may have been wearing the night she disappeared last summer.
